Naturally, Erythropoietin is a hormone produced by the kidney. Chemically, it is a protein with an attached sugar (glycoprotein). The main function of the Erythropoietin is that it promotes the formation of the red blood cells by the bone marrow. When injected, it serves as a stimulant for the growth of specific types of blood cells in the bone marrow. In turn, the rise in red blood cells increases the oxygen carrying capacity of the blood.
